I too am interested in the same thing. Is the emblem held on with 2 sided tape, and is the removal clean? Anyone have a picture to post?
Thanks very much
Woody
Yes, double sided tape... used fishing line and cleaned up the sticky stuff with Goo Gone from Lowes.
